In October 2024, Andrew, aged 51, was diagnosed with motor neurone disease (MND), a condition that causes muscle weakness and gradual paralysis. Despite initial denial and hope, Andrew passed away 13 months later. The author, Andrew's wife, shares their struggle, the rapid progression of the disease, and the emotional toll on their family. They highlight the need for better treatments and awareness, mentioning a potential RNA therapy that came too late for Andrew.
